I had stricture at 6 weeks post op...the foamies started for me 2 weeks before hand. I got sick almost every meal, soon after I ate the foamies started. I thought I was eating too fast, so I slowed down a lot...it helped a bit. At my 6 week check up, I couldn't even hold down water that day...lucky I had an appointment that day. I was admitted that day and was dilated the next morning from a 9 to 15. Silly me thought I was suppose to feel icky after I ate...blamed it on it just having surgery. I felt like a new person right after I was dilated. But of course I don't know if you are getting stricture, I still get the foamies once in awhile, but I know I don't have stricture, cause I am keeping down my water. Tracey -74
